What is the meaning of Weigh?

To determine the weight of an object.

Often with "out", to measure a certain amount of something by its weight, e.g. for sale.

To determine the intrinsic value or merit of an object, to evaluate.

To judge; to estimate.

To consider a subject. (Can we add an example for this sense?)

To have a certain weight.

To have weight; to be heavy; to press down.

To be considered as important; to have weight in the intellectual balance.

To raise an anchor free of the seabed.

To weigh anchor.

To bear up; to raise; to lift into the air; to swing up.

To consider as worthy of notice; to regard.

The act of weighing, of measuring the weight
